Cleveland Metroparks Zoo opened its new Circle of Wildlife Carousel May 30. The new carousel features 64 hand-carved animals, such as an elephant, tiger, gorilla, scarlet macaw and meerkat as well as eight custom animals, including an Anatolian shepherd, lynx, ocelot, ring-tailed lemur and emperor penguin. ...
